Law in North America by degree level

Degree Programmes 25th percentile Median tuition / yr 75th percentile
Bachelor's 186 23,056 USD 28,140 USD 39,525 USD
Master's 117 18,603 USD 25,990 USD 32,767 USD
PhD 11 14,939 USD 30,441 USD 50,003 USD

Tuition figures use the yearly price each university publishes for international students, converted to USD; medians only publish where at least 5 priced programmes exist.

Study Law in North America: common questions

How many law programmes are there in North America?
426 law programmes at 169 universities in North America are open to international students, as of August 28, 2026.
How much does a law degree in North America cost?
The median yearly tuition for bachelor's programmes in law in North America is 28,140 USD. The middle half of programmes charge between 23,056 USD and 39,525 USD per year.
Can I study law in North America in English?
Yes — 100% of the law programmes in North America in our catalogue are taught in English (426 of 426).
Are any of these law programmes available online?
25 of the 426 programmes in North America are delivered online or by distance learning.
Which degree level is cheapest for law in North America?
Master's programmes, at a median of 25,990 USD per year, against 28,140 USD for bachelor's programmes.
